Discover a District
From pre-statehood campsite to modern-day football powerhouse, join SMPS Oklahoma for a guided walking tour through the heart of Norman. This experience blends local history, architecture, and culture into an easy, engaging afternoon of exploration.
As we make our way through downtown, you’ll uncover the unexpected stories that shaped Oklahoma’s third-largest city, including:
- How graffiti gave the town its name
- Where “Boomers and Sooners” came from
- Why OU football started off on the wrong foot
- How merchants once celebrated a catastrophic fire
- The local retail chain that outcompeted Walmart
- The architect behind a lavish historic movie house
- The political miracle that kept Norman out of Oklahoma County (no offense, Edmond)
- And how a simple brick turns totally magical

Discover a District
Thank you to everyone who joined SMPS Oklahoma for our Heart of Downtown Tulsa Architecture Tour on May 19!
It was a fantastic afternoon exploring the rich history and design legacy that defines Tulsa’s iconic downtown. Attendees had the opportunity to experience some of the city’s most notable early 20th-century architecture, including rare access to spaces not typically open to the public.
From walking through the historic underground tunnels to touring the Philcade Building ahead of its exciting transformation into a four-star hotel and residential development, the tour offered a unique look at both Tulsa’s past and its future.
We’re grateful to our guide for sharing their expertise and to all who attended for making this such a memorable event. It’s always inspiring to connect with fellow AEC professionals while experiencing the spaces that shape our community.
